Candidates applying for PG courses at General Psychology Indian Institute of Psychology and Research have to appear for entrance test. The entrance test covers the given topic:
- Developmental Psychology
- Abnormal Psychology
- Industrial Psychology
- Health Psychology
- Research Methods & Statistics

Candidates can check below the eligibility for PG courses at Indian Institute of Psychology and Research:
| Course | Eligibility |
|---|---|
| MSc | Graduation with Psychology as major subject with at least 40% marks |
| MSW | Graduation with Psychology as major subject with at least 40% marks |
| PG Diploma | Graduation with Psychology as major subject with at least 40% marks |
